Description

4-Piperazin-1-Yl-Benzoic Acid Dihydrobromide is a high-purity organic salt derivative of piperazine-substituted benzoic acid, serving as a critical building block in advanced chemical synthesis. This compound is valued for its role as a versatile intermediate in the development of active pharmaceutical ingredients (APIs) and other fine chemicals. It is primarily sought after by research institutions and manufacturers in the pharmaceutical, agrochemical, and specialty chemical industries for its structural utility in creating novel compounds.

Basic Information

Product Name 4-Piperazin-1-Yl-Benzoic Acid Dihydrobromide
CAS No. 1049729-37-4
Molecular Formula C11H16N2O2 · 2HBr
Molecular Weight 376.08 g/mol
Synonyms 4-(Piperazin-1-yl)benzoic acid dihydrobromide; Benzoic acid, 4-(1-piperazinyl)-, dihydrobromide; 4-(1-Piperazinyl)benzoic Acid Dihydrobromide; 4-Piperazin-1-yl-benzoic acid hydrobromide (1:2); p-(Piperazin-1-yl)benzoic acid dihydrobromide; 1049729-37-4

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at a controlled room temperature (15-25°C). Due to its hygroscopic (moisture-sensitive) nature, the container must be kept sealed to prevent degradation from atmospheric moisture. Keep away from incompatible materials.
